K903416 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the CANNULA, SURGICAL. Classified as Cannula, Surgical, General & Plastic Surgery (product code GEA), Class I - General Controls.

Submitted by Advantage Diagnostics Corp. (Tucson,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on November 23, 1990 after a review of 116 days - within the typical 510(k) review window.

This device falls under the General & Plastic Surgery F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 878.4800 - the FDA general and plastic surgery device fram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.

What this classification means

Class I devices are subject to general controls only and most are exempt from 510(k) premarket notification. They represent the lowest regulatory burden in the FDA device framework.
